• ベストアンサー

EXCELにてローパスフィルタを作成する

実験の測定データをEXCELでデータ整理しようと考えております。データ整理のためローパスフィルタをかけたいのですが、具体的にどういった式、もしくはEXCELの機能を使用したらいいのでしょうか?デジタルフィルタが良く分からないのでよろしくお願いします。 ちなみにローパスフィルタは1000Hzをかけたいです。

質問者が選んだベストアンサー

  • ベストアンサー
  • tocoche
  • ベストアンサー率36% (65/180)
回答No.2

時系列データの処理ならば OutputData(n+1) = OutputData(n) + (InputData(n+1) - OutputData(n)) * dt / T dt:データのサンプリング間隔 T:フィルタの時定数 1/2πf f:カットオフ周波数 n,n+1:それぞれn個目,n+1個目のデータをしめす。 でいけると思いますが、一次のパッシブなんで効果が薄いかも。(普通はベッセルかけるんでしょうけど、そこまではわからない)

pam13
質問者

お礼

ご回答ありがとうございます。 早速試してみます。

その他の回答 (1)

  • paspas
  • ベストアンサー率52% (47/90)
回答No.1

どの程度のデータ量があるのでしょうか? 1kHzのフィルタを掛けるのに1秒間にデータが少量しかなければ難しいのでは? 1秒間あたり、数百から数千個のデータがあるのでしょうか? 1kHzの処理に対しサンプリングタイムが大きいと 意味がないように思います。  サンプリング状況をもっと詳しくかかれた方がよいと思います。

pam13
質問者

補足

ご回答ありがとうございます。 1秒間あたり、20000個のデータです。 よろしくお願いいたします。

関連するQ&A